0

私のjavascript/jqueryが機能しない理由を誰かがキャッチできますか? ありがとう!!!

HTML (employment.php)

        <html>
    <head>
    <link rel="stylesheet" type="text/css" href="style.css">
    <script src="http://ajax.googleapis.com/ajax/libs/jquery/1.8.2/jquery.min.js" type="text/javascript"></script>
    <script type="text/javascript" src="resume_script.js"></script>
    </head>

    <title>Employment</title>

    <body onload="load">
        <h1>Employment History</h1>
        <button type="button" id="add_job">+</button>
        <form action="result.php">
            Start Date: <input type="text" id="start_date"> End Date: <input type="text" id="end_date"> <br><br>
            Description:<br> <textarea id="position"></textarea> <br>

            <div id="add_form"></div>

            <input type="submit">
        </form>
    <div id="footer">
            <ul>
                <li><a href="contact.php">Contact</a></li>
                <li><a href="position.php">Position</a></li>
                <li><a href="employment.php">Employment</a></li>
                <li><a href="resume.php">Resume</a></li>
            </ul>
    </div>

    </body>

    </html>

JAVASCRIPT (resume_script.js)

    $(function(){
        alert("test");
        $('#add_job').click(addJob);

    });

    function load(){
        alert("Page is loaded");
    }

    function addJob(){
        alert('test');
        $('Start Date: <input type="text" name="start_date"> End Date: <input type="text" name="end_date"> <br><br>').appendTo('#add_job')
    }

アラートがまったく届かない


私はそれを理解しました、それは単なる小さな構文エラーでした。コンソールの使用を勧めてくださった皆様、ありがとうございました!

4

1 に答える 1

2
 function addJob(){
        alert('test');
        $'Start Date: <input type="text" name="start_date"> End Date: <input type="text" name="end_date"> <br><br>'.appendTo('#add_job')
 }

次のようにする必要があります。

function addJob(){
        alert('test');
        $('Start Date: <input type="text" name="start_date"> End Date: <input type="text" name="end_date"> <br><br>').appendTo('#add_job');
}
于 2013-02-04T16:34:09.660 に答える